Watersedge Apartment is a charming one-bedroom accommodation situated in the picturesque town of Anstruther, Fife, Scotland. Nestled on the historic Castle Street, the apartment offers stunning views over the Dreel Burn as it merges with the Firth of Forth, providing a serene backdrop that is perfect for a peaceful seaside getaway. With the capacity to sleep four guests, it is ideally suited for couples or small families, featuring a sofa bed in the lounge for additional sleeping arrangements. The apartment is pet-friendly, making it a welcoming choice for those traveling with furry companions.
The apartment's layout is both functional and inviting, with the entrance leading to a compact yet well-equipped kitchen that serves as the heart of the home. The lounge area, adorned with an exposed stone wall and original wooden beams, boasts a cozy wood-burning stove that enhances the warmth and charm of the space. A dining area positioned by the window allows guests to enjoy meals with a view of the beautiful surroundings. The private bedroom features a comfortable double bed, fitted storage, and a window overlooking the enclosed courtyard, while the bathroom includes a shower over the bath for added convenience.
Outside, guests can enjoy the enclosed courtyard, which provides a sheltered spot for relaxation, perfect for reading or enjoying morning coffee. The apartment's prime location places it just steps away from the beach, where visitors can engage in activities such as paddling in the water during warmer months or cozying up indoors to listen to the waves crash in winter. Local amenities, including a variety of restaurants, coffee shops, and the renowned fish and chip shops, are all within a short walking distance, enhancing the convenience of this seaside retreat.
